The Volcanic Materials Revolution in Modern Infrastructure

As global construction targets decarbonization, basalt fiber has emerged as a premium class of green structural materials. Directly extracted from natural basalt rock through high-temperature extrusion processes at 1450°C, it presents zero chemical waste during primary production, unlike synthetic glass or carbon fiber.

The global basalt fiber market is experiencing a compound annual growth rate (CAGR) exceeding 11%, driven by the degradation of steel reinforcement in marine and bridge structures. Because basalt does not rust and remains highly stable in high-pH alkaline concrete environments, structural engineers are specifying basalt-reinforced polymers (BFRP) to design structures with design lives exceeding 100 years.

Property Parameter Continuous Basalt Fiber (BFRP) E-Glass Fiber (GFRP) Structural Carbon Fiber (CFRP) Structural Steel (Grade 60)
Tensile Strength (MPa) 1100 - 1400 600 - 900 1800 - 2400 400 - 550
Density (g/cm³) 2.63 - 2.80 2.54 - 2.60 1.75 - 1.80 7.85
Elastic Modulus (GPa) 85 - 95 72 - 76 230 - 250 200
Operating Temp Range (°C) -260 to +700 -60 to +450 -100 to +600 Up to 500 (Degrades)
Alkali Resistance Excellent (pH 12.5 Stable) Poor (Requires Coating) Excellent Poor (Oxidizes/Rusts)

How does basalt fiber rebar perform compared to steel in coastal environments?
Basalt fiber rebar is completely impervious to rust and salt-induced oxidation. Unlike steel rebar, which expands upon rusting and causes concrete spalling (delamination), basalt fiber composite remains inert. It extends the design life of sea-walls, dry docks, and marine infrastructure up to 100+ years without maintenance.
Is basalt fiber naturally alkali-resistant in concrete applications?
Yes, basalt rock has an inherent chemical configuration rich in silica, alumina, and iron oxide. In high-pH concrete environments (typically pH 12-13), we treat our continuous basalt fibers with proprietary alkali-resistant coupling sizing. This creates an impermeable boundary layer that blocks hydroxide ions from breaking down the silicate network.
What is the maximum operating temperature of basalt fiber insulation mats?
Our basalt needled mats can withstand constant exposure up to 700°C (1292°F) and short excursions up to 1000°C. They do not drip, produce toxic smoke, or catch fire. This makes them significantly superior to synthetic polymers or traditional glass fiber mats in industrial furnaces and aerospace applications.
Can basalt fiber chopped strands replace steel reinforcement in floors?
Yes, basalt chopped strands are widely used to replace light steel mesh (welded wire fabric) in concrete floors. By dispersing millions of high-tensile basalt fibers uniformly through the cement paste, they mitigate plastic shrinkage cracking and improve impact strength. They also reduce labor costs by eliminating the need to lay steel grids.
Is basalt fiber environmentally friendly?
Yes, basalt fiber is a 100% natural volcanic product. Unlike glass fiber which requires chemicals (borates, fluorides), basalt fiber is manufactured simply by melting raw basalt rock. It generates zero chemical waste during melting and has a significantly smaller carbon footprint than carbon fiber or steel.
